DVSA Practical Test Centres

Practical test centres near Oxted

Oxted learners typically book their practical at Redhill Aerodrome, around seven miles south-west, which posts a pass rate slightly above the national average. Routes cover a good mix of country lanes, suburban streets and sections of the A25, so lessons usually focus on building confidence across those different road types in the weeks before test day.

West Wickham sits roughly eight miles north, just over the Surrey border into south London, and offers a useful alternative when Redhill slots are tight. Sevenoaks is around nine miles east, posting the highest pass rate of the three, making it worth considering if you're comfortable with the slightly longer drive and your instructor knows the test routes around that centre.

DVSA Theory Test Centres

Theory test centres near Oxted

Croydon is the closest theory centre to Oxted, around nine miles north-west and straightforward to reach along the A25 and A22. Horley is a similar distance south-west, near Gatwick, while Sidcup sits roughly twelve miles north-east and typically only makes sense when both Croydon and Horley are fully booked.

What should I expect from automatic driving lessons in Oxted?

Automatic tuition in Oxted can be shaped around the areas you find difficult, especially if you explain them clearly. Common focus areas may include parking, roundabout judgement, meeting traffic, lane discipline or planning ahead.

Targeted practice can make lessons feel more useful because you are not just repeating the same mistakes. Your instructor may give specific feedback and revisit similar situations until your response becomes more consistent.

How should I prepare for a first automatic driving lesson in Oxted?

For a first automatic driving lesson in Oxted, preparation does not need to be complicated. Bring the required licence details, wear comfortable footwear and be ready to talk honestly about your confidence.

You can also mention anything that makes you nervous before driving. This gives the instructor a chance to shape the lesson around your current confidence and learning pace.

What happens during the first few automatic lessons around Oxted?

The first few automatic lessons in Oxted are usually about understanding your current ability and building safe habits. Your instructor may introduce steering, mirrors, signalling, road positioning and speed control before moving into more complex traffic situations.

As you settle in, lessons may include more decision-making, meeting traffic, junction judgement and planning ahead. The aim is to help you feel more in control while still developing strong road awareness.
